Given a set of flight trajectories, can we classify the trajectories that do not follow a normal path? By identifying abnormal trajectories, further analysis can be done to determine the reasoning for these actions. Addressing these scenarios can bring possible solutions for holding and rerouting problems when its time to incorporate UAM in the airspace.
